Managing Communication During Turbulent Times

From immigration papers to documents related to business processes, there's a huge range of translation and localization needs as people adapt to new market conditions. Ordorica advises that careful localization and attention to cultural detail is key during times like these, recommending that businesses communicate:

Clearly-Let your stakeholders know the "why" of any changes you're making, whether it's pricing or a change from an international to a domestic supplier. Ambiguity can be confusing and damaging to business relationships.

Quickly-Especially if you have to relay unwelcome news, it's critical that you don't delay. Whatever adjustments you're making will impact your suppliers and partners. Show that you respect them by keeping them in the loop.

Caringly-It's okay to be human. In fact, it's probably more important now that you let stakeholders know that you care about them and their wellbeing.
